I am new to all of this, and first off I want to say you guys have done an awesome job.  I have installed Pdaxii13 without any issues.  Side note I tried PdaXrom rc12 and PdaXrom r198, these two do not seem to be really complete atm.  PdaXii13 seems very stable (don't update to the PdaXii2v though).  I digress though, the biggest issue I am facing at the moment is a missing .so file.

Core is PdaXii13 running on a SL-C1000

OpenBox works perfectly

XFCE4 (4-4.4 Beta2) works with only the following issue's.  Xffm and Xfrun4 do not run, from the terminal I get the following error on executing the programs.  "xffm: error while loading shared libraries: libxfcegui4.so.3: cannot open shared object file: No such file or directory"

Other than that I got everything working in Xfce4 +Rox (Including the Silkscreen, Special Buttons and the CE-RF2 controls).

Useing this version of Xfce4 (http://wasp.drun.net/zaurus/xfce-4.4/) solved all the issues I had   The screenshots are still valid for it too.
